Common Repair Problems
Several factors can contribute to foundation problems in Wilmington, NC. The sandy soil prevalent in the area, coupled with fluctuating moisture levels from rainfall and hurricanes, can cause soil to shift and settle, leading to various issues. Here are some of the most common problems requiring foundation repair Wilmington NC:
- Cracks: Cracks in the foundation walls or floors are a telltale sign of a problem. These cracks can range from hairline cracks that are typically cosmetic to larger, more significant cracks that indicate structural issues. Vertical cracks are often less concerning than horizontal or diagonal cracks, which may signal more severe settlement or movement.
- Settling: Over time, the soil beneath a foundation can compact or shift, causing the foundation to settle unevenly. This can lead to a variety of problems, including sloping floors, sticking doors and windows, and cracks in walls.
- Bowing Walls: Water pressure from the soil surrounding the foundation can exert significant force, causing walls to bow inward. This is a serious issue that requires immediate attention as it compromises the structural integrity of the home.
- Water Damage: Water leaks and moisture buildup can erode the foundation over time, weakening the concrete and promoting the growth of mold and mildew. This can result in costly repairs and potential health hazards.
- Heaving: While less common than settling, heaving occurs when the soil beneath the foundation expands, often due to changes in moisture content or the presence of expansive clay soil. This can cause the foundation to lift and crack.
These issues are not exclusive to Wilmington, but the specific soil conditions and weather patterns in the area make them particularly prevalent. 1. How do I know if I need foundation repair?
Look for warning signs like cracks in walls and floors, sticking doors and windows, sloping floors, and water in the basement or crawlspace. If you notice any of these, it’s best to have your foundation inspected by a professional.
2. How much does foundation repair typically cost?
The cost of foundation repair varies greatly depending on the type and severity of the problem. Factors include the size of the foundation, the repair method required, and the extent of the damage. A professional inspection is needed for a proper estimate.
3. How long does foundation repair take?
The time it takes to repair a foundation also depends on the complexity of the project. Minor repairs might be completed in a few days, while more extensive work could take several weeks. The repair company will provide a timeline during the consultation.
